How soft toys play an important role in the development of children

A soft toy can be an ideal companion for your child. They are a source of security and provide you with the feeling of being safe. These softand cuddly toys can be used to assist your child’s head, and offer comfort while they sleeping. The child can learn new words by playing with soft toys.

Soft toys are a crucial component of the development of children. They help children develop many skills. Soft toys offer five benefits for your child whenever the toy is used.

1.) Cognitive Development: Your child’s motor skills can be improved through playing with an enveloping toy. Soft toys can also enhance cognitive development as they are utilized to teach concepts like colors, shapes such as sorting, sorting, and sorting. Because these toys are fun, they help in increasing concentration levels.

2.) Language Development: Soft toys provide a great opportunity for the little one to learn new words. It is possible to use different names for the soft toys you want your child to play with to ensure that they will know the names of each toy on its own. If you’re playing with an infant elephant and you don’t want to call it by its actual name, call her using her first name.

3.) Social Skills Playing with a soft toy is great for the social development of your little one. The soft toy helps your child learn how to share, rotate and become friends. If your child plays with toys he will learn to co-operate and will be able to build his social skills for future life as well.

4.) Emotional Development 4) Emotional Development: The soft toy may be used as a comforter which aids in the growth of emotions of your child. These soft toys can be used to help your child when they feel sad or having a rough day.

5.) Self-Help Skills. Sometimes, your child may require assistance with something. He/she might want to open an entrance, but their hands are full of toys. In these situations the soft toys can be used as an object for support so that the baby will learn how to deal with such situations in future on his own.

Soft toys are an integral part of child development and the benefits listed above assist in developing skills like cooperation in listening, turning-taking, and sharing.
